DDD - Screen Cloth

We weave screen cloth as a square weave according to ISO 9044 and ISO 4783. We store a broad range of square weave variants with a width of up to 3,000 mm in our warehouse with a separation size between 20 μm – 30 mm. Oblong and broad opening meshes offer a larger open area and a reduced tendency to clogging. Nowadays, the most often used stainless steel materials are 1.4301, 1.4401 and 1.4016. Upon request, we manufacture duplex materials and other grades of stainless steel. High-tensile stainless steel grades (e.g. 1.4310) and spring steel cloth (DIN EN 10270) offer higher abrasion resistance and improved vibration behavior.

DDD - Hook Screens

Hooks are the most widespread method for mounting screens onto vibratory screeners. They are designed depending on the mesh and the type of screening machine. Screens as longitudinal or transverse tensioners with tensioning folds are available with all common fold types. We supply double bead folds for thin wire cloth with and without vibration-damping inserts. Standard tensioning edges are used for heavier fabrics. Flat tensioning edges are also possible. For special screen boxes and wooden frames we fabricate screens with a PU or PVC (FDA compliant) edge protection strip. We can deliver these with open fixing holes or eyelets.

DDD - Screen Frames

To produce the correct tension of the sieve, screen cloth is pretensioned and glued onto frames. Glue in conformity with FDA is available for respective applications in the food or pharmaceutical industry. In general, the round or rectangular metal frames can be recovered by our rescreening service. To some extent, new replacement frames are available from stock. For fine or difficult screening tasks, we adapt ultrasonic excitation if required.

Woven Wire Cloth - Square Weave

DDD - Model 1/1 - Plain Weave

The plain weave is the most common type of weave for wire cloth with a rectangular opening. Due to its accurate and robust opening it is commonly used for screening and classifying. We weave screen cloth as square mesh according to ISO 9044 and ISO 4783 and stock a broad range of square weave meshes in widths up to 3000 mm.

DDD - Model 2/2 - Twill Weave

The twill weave is commonly used if with a given opening a thicker wire has to be used or if the cloth has to be flexible for deep-drawing. A change of the twill’s direction will result in a more robust herringbone pattern.

Wire Cloth - Filter Cloth

DDD - Plain Dutch Weave (Plain Weave)

For the plain dutch weave, the shute wire is woven closely to the previous wire in a plain weave manner (1/1). This simple dutch weave is the most common filter cloth. We can achieve special filtration effects and micron ratings by varying the diameter and tightness of the wire. The warp wires are thicker than the weft wires in this type of weave.

DDD - Reversed Dutch Weave

The name reversed dutch weave – also called PZ mesh – originates from the reversed size ratio of the warp & weft wires. In this filter weave, the warp wires are thinner compared to the weft wires. This type of weave has a high load capacity in warp direction due to a large number of warp wires next to each other. We can weave it as a plain or twilled weave. The pores are aligned diagonally to the mesh surface.

Sintered Wire Cloth Laminate

DDD - Sintered Fiber Media

Metal fiber fleeces are laid, sintered, and calendered from different fiber layers with stainless steel fibers from 2 μm diameter. The result is a filter media that is easy to process and made of corrosion-& heat-resistant, and stable stainless steel material with precise filtration performance. We can design metal fiber fleece so that filter fineness, porosity, dirt-holding capacity, and stability meet the requirements. Sintered fiber media is widely used in burner applications, but many other industries also take advantage of its excellent filtration performance.
